Contents

SeqStoryTypePagesCreditsCharacters
0Trap of the Flaming Outpost!cover1pencils: Gil Kane; inks: Frank Giacoia; letters: Ira SchnappJohn Tane, Johnny Thunder
2Trap of the Flaming Outpost!comic story9.67script: Robert Kanigher; pencils: Gil Kane; inks: Frank GiacoiaJohn Tane, Johnny Thunder
4-promo (ad from the publisher)1
5What's Your B.Q.*? (*Brotherhood Quotient)public service announcement1script: Jack Schiff; pencils: Bernard Baily; inks: Bernard Baily; letters: Ira Schnapp; editing: Jack Schiff
6-cartoon1script: Julius Schwartz; pencils: Morris Waldinger; inks: Tom Nicolosi; letters: Milt Snapinn
7Canine Courier!comic story6.67script: John Broome; pencils: Howard Sherman; inks: Howard Sherman
9Cowboy Gamescartoon1script: Julius Schwartz; pencils: Morris Waldinger; inks: Tom Nicolosi; letters: Milt Snapinn
10-letters page1script: Jack Miller; pencils: Raymond Perry; inks: Raymond Perry
11Three Dooms for Sheriff Trigger!comic story7.67script: Robert Kanigher; pencils: Carmine Infantino; inks: Joe GiellaWalt Trigger, Wayne Trigger

Plus 5.99 pages of advertisements and other matter across 8 sequences, as published.
